Elizabeth Brickfield
Elizabeth Brickfield (Democratic Party) ran for election to the Nevada State Assembly to represent District 23. Brickfield lost in the general election on November 8, 2022.

General election for Nevada State Assembly District 23
Danielle Gallant defeated Elizabeth Brickfield and Mercy Manley in the general election for Nevada State Assembly District 23 on November 8, 2022.
Candidate | % | Votes | ||
✔ | Danielle Gallant (R) | 58.9 | 23,377 | |
Elizabeth Brickfield (D) | 39.6 | 15,726 | ||
Mercy Manley (L) | 1.5 | 606 |
Total votes: 39,709 | ||||

Democratic primary election
The Democratic primary election was canceled. Elizabeth Brickfield advanced from the Democratic primary for Nevada State Assembly District 23.

Republican primary for Nevada State Assembly District 23
Danielle Gallant defeated Denise Ashurst and Dan Lier in the Republican primary for Nevada State Assembly District 23 on June 14, 2022.
Candidate | % | Votes | ||
✔ | Danielle Gallant | 43.4 | 4,517 | |
Denise Ashurst | 36.2 | 3,771 | ||
Dan Lier | 20.4 | 2,128 |
Total votes: 10,416 | ||||

Elizabeth Brickfield completed Ballotpedia's Candidate Connection survey in 2022. The survey questions appear in bold and are followed by Brickfield's responses. Candidates are asked three required questions for this survey, but they may answer additional optional questions as well.
Collapse all
|I am a 25 year resident of Henderson Nevada, a lawyer, small business owner, community activist and moderate Democrat running to represent Nevada's 23 Assembly District. I am running because voters in AD 23 deserve more than one choice for their Assemblymember. Our democracy works best when both major political parties have candidates on the ballot. I am a stanch supporter of individual rights, accessible health care with protected reproductive rights, excellent education and conservation. As a small business owner, I have first hand experience in balancing a budget, making a payroll and keeping costs low. I believe that Nevada's future depends upon an excellent well funded education system educating future Nevadans, affordable housing for all Nevadans and conservation of our natural resources. As your representative and a centrist Democrat, I will use my legal skills and experience to work with my colleagues on all sides of the aisle to keep the focus of government where it belongs: on the challenges facing people everyday in this great state of Nevada. .
- Nevada requires a balanced budget. With rising prices, including the price of housing, I am committed to working with the legislature and Governor Sisolak on using our funds effectively and avoiding new taxes on Nevadans. I will work across the aisle to ensure that Nevadans can compete in a difficult economic environment by directing funds to public schools, job training programs to continue to invest in high paying high growth industries such as health care and renewable energy.
- Decisions about Reproductive Rights are medical decisions, best left to a woman, her doctors and her family. Reproductive Rights are protected for now in Nevada, but that can change. As assemblymember, I will be a reliable vote to protect health care and the right of privacy for all Nevadans.
- I am committed to keeping the price of housing affordable for all Nevadans, giving all of us safe affordable housing in neighborhoods. As a homeowner, my husband and I saw our block change when three airbnbs opened within 200 feet of our house. The house and neighborhood where we had lived for 23 years changed - so that we no longer had neighbors, just a stream of short term visitors with no connection to the community. Not only is short term housing undermining our great hospitality industry, it is removing affordable housing from our community. More importantly, double digit increases in rent, year after year, are making affordable housing inaccessible to Nevada. We must change that and bring housing costs under control.
I am concerned about education policy - how do we ensure adequate funding and support for our education system, on all levels. I am concerned about health care, reproductive rights, affordable housing and job training. Like me, so many Nevadans moved here for a better life- I want to be sure that we all have the opportunities we need to achieve it - through education, affordable housing, good jobs, accessible health care and a safe environment.
